Consider areas sheltered from harsh weather, such as under a porch or near a tree. This will help protect your gingerbread creations from rain and snow. Make sure the area is visible from the street or your home, allowing everyone to enjoy your festive design.Materials for Outdoor Gingerbread HousesTo ensure your gingerbread house withstands the elements, choose materials that are durable and weather-resistant. Opt for a sturdy base made of plywood or a plastic sheet to prevent moisture damage. For decorations, use waterproof candy or edible decorations that won’t dissolve in rain. Adding a layer of sealant can also help protect your gingerbread from the elements.Tips for Creative Outdoor DisplaysGet creative with your outdoor gingerbread decorations! Incorporate lights around your gingerbread house to make it shine at night. You can also add faux snow using white spray foam or cotton batting to enhance the winter wonderland effect. Don’t forget to create a path using crushed candy or colored gravel leading up to your house for an extra festive touch.FAQWant to learn more about setting up your outdoor gingerbread house?
